Big Brother Canada 3 is the third season of Big Brother Canada that premiered on March 23rd, 2015. It was the first season of Big Brother Canada to air on Global, other than the previous episodes. The previous two seasons were broadcasted on Slice. The prizes consisted of $100,000 Cash, $25,000 in home furnishings and a $10,000 trip.

On Day 1, the sixteen original houseguests entered the Big Brother Canada 3 House. They discovered their personal belongings and the furniture of the House were locked in a new room: The Vault. On the first night, they also learnt that they were all HOH this week and that they each had to nominate two people for eviction. With 8 and 5 votes respectively, Sindy and Risha were put on the block. At the Veto competition, Sindy won the Veto and removed herself from the block, naming Pilar in her place. During the first Eviction show of the summer, the houseguests discovered Canada had been voting for the houseguest they wanted to evict; they chose Risha.

On week 2, Bobby won the Wall to Wall HOH competition. He was determined not to get much blood on his hands and nominated the first two people to fall during the HOH competition, Brittnee and Kevin. The latter overheard the girls talking strategy while he was using the HOH Bathroom. He then spread the message that the female houseguests (and mainly Naeha and Sindy) were targeting the male ones. He managed to save himself after he won the Power of Veto Competition, and Bobby had to choose a replacement nominee. He chose Sindy because of her being a physical threat and claiming she wanted the guys out. She was later evicted by a unanimous vote.

Just after Sindy's eviction, Kevin won a competition that saw Naeha and Godfrey battling hard. He found himself in a position he wanted to avoid. He was soon informed that it was going to be an Instant Eviction and that he had only 5 minutes to make his choice. He chose Naeha, as most of the house was targetting her for her strategy, and Brittnee, as a pawn. He later regretted his decision when several houseguests (including Naeha, Jordan and Zach) proposed him a master plan to evict a physical threat. During the eviction, Naeha was evicted by a vote of 9 to 2, only earning the votes of Johnny and Sarah, denying to vote to evict their closest ally and friend in the game.

After the Instant Eviction, the houseguests competed in pairs in a competition of endurance; Brittnee and Sarah were the last two remaining, with the former being crowned HOH. Brittnee immediately decided that her plan for the week was to try to backdoor Graig. However, she did not tell anyone outside of her immediate alliance that this was her plan; instead, Brittnee let the other houseguests believe that Johnny was her target for the week. As a part of her plan, Brittnee chose to nominate Bobby Hlad and Kevin Martin as "pawns". At the POV competition, Johnny came out victorious, and used the Veto on Kevin as part of Brittnee's plan. As HOH, she then chose Graig as the replacement nominee. He was later evicted by a unanimous vote.

After Johnny was evicted from the Big Brother House, he joined the first four evictee to battle in a very special competition that would let one of them to come back in. After a tough endurance competition, Sindy-with-an-S earned the chance to entre the house for a second time. She was then offered the possibility to earn her safety for the week by solving a riddle in the vault, which she acomplished and guarantee herself safety.

Back in the house, Zach won his first HOH competition, and he celebrated it with his closest ally, Jordan. After the two figured out the other houseguests were becoming suspicious of Newport, Jordan asked his friend to put him on the block against Godfrey, which he did. Their plan was to make Zach win the POV and remove Jordan from the block. However, Sindy's come back in the house puzzled Zach who grew afraid to make a bigger move. He kept his nominations the same. During the POV ceremony, Godfrey threatened Zach, revealing Zach and Jordan's alliance, and showing the whole house he was going after the current HOH. Then, whereas Newport was feeling confident for the eviction, Godfrey and Sindy, Jordan's own showmance, campaigned to evict him. During the live show, he was indeed evicted by a vote of 5 to 4 and became the first member of the jury.

Following Jordan's eviction, the HouseGuests, minus Zach, scrambled in the "Student Film Fest" Head of Household competition. Pilar was the winner and the new Head of Household. On Day 36, the HouseGuests split up into two teams of four for the "Bubble Ball' Have-Not Competition. Pilar chose Bruno and Sindy to automatically be Haves for the week and sit out of the competition. While being in bubbles, HouseGuests played a traditional game of soccer. The team with the most points at the end of the game wins. After Kevin threw the competition, Brittnee, Godfrey, Kevin, and Sarah Hanlon became the Have-Nots for the week. Later that day, Pilar nominated Godfrey and Sindy for eviction, with Sindy as her target. On Day 37, Pilar, Godfrey, and Sindy, as well as Willow, Bobby Hlad, and Kevin, with Sarah as host, strived for power in the "Big Brother Concentration" POV Competition. Godfrey was the first HouseGuest to completely match their color-coded box and he won the Power of Veto, along with $5000 from KFC. On Day 39, Godfrey chose to remove himself from the block, and Pilar named Brittnee as the replacement nominee. On Day 42, by a vote 8-0, Sindy was once again evicted from the Big Brother house.

Trivia[]

  • This season marks the first time a Head of Household was required to cast a tie-breaker vote in Big Brother Canada, Brittnee Blair cast that vote against Pilar Nemer.
    • This makes Brittnee the first female Head of Household to do so in Big Brother Canada history.
  • The first Coup d'Etat like power was introduced this season, Canada voted for Sarah Hanlon and Brittnee Blair to be Have-Nots and to have the right to compete for the power.
    • Brittnee won the competition, allowing her to void Ashleigh Wood's nominees on eviction night and replace them with nominees of her own choosing.
      • Brittnee is the first female houseguest to receive this type of power.
  • This is the first season of Big Brother Canada to allow a houseguest evicted before the jury stage re-entrance into the Big Brother Canada House.
    • The first five houseguests evicted competed in an endurance competition to regain entrance. Risha Denner, Sindy Nguyen, Naeha Sareen, Graig Merritt and Johnny Colatruglio all competed with Sindy winning re-entrance into the house.
      • Sindy is the first female houseguest to regain entrance into the Big Brother Canada house, this also makes her the first houseguest to return before jury stage.
  • This is the first season of Big Brother Canada to introduce a Double Power of Veto. Bruno Ielo won this power and did not use it.
  • This season the first 3 evictees were all female, but one re-entered the game.
  • This is the first season in Big Brother Canada where females won more HOHs than males.
  • This season saw the first Triple Eviction in Big Brother history.
  • This season was the first to see a member of the jury be evicted, having their vote nullified before the official count.
  • This is the first season of Big Brother Canada to see houseguests collectively nominate two houseguests for eviction on the first night.
  • During week one after nominations and the power of veto ceremony, for the first time in Big Brother Canada history, the public was allowed to vote for the nominee, between Risha Denner and Pilar Nemer, to be evicted.
    • Risha Denner was the first houseguest to be evicted by the public.
